A heart-wrenching video of 77-year-old Chinese man Wang Qi who got struck in legal limbo and trapped in India for more than 50 years, arriving home has surfaced on the internet

After five decades since Wang Qi crossed over to India post the 1962 war and raised a family in Madhya Pradesh's Balaghat district, a Chinese soldier returned home safely in Beijing and met his family.

In the video, an emotional Chinese man is seen when he reunites with family after getting lost and trapped in India.

77-year-old Wang Qi was caught while entering the Indian territory after Sino-India War of 1962. Qi was later released from jail.
